KSOE to build 3 LNG ships and 6 container ships

Korea Shipbuilding Offshore Engineering (KSOE) has secured a deal to build three liquefied natural gas (LNG) carriers and six container ships.

As reported by Offshore Energy, KSOE will build the 200,000 cubic meter LNG ships at the Hyundai Heavy Industries (HHI) shipyard for an unidentified European shipping company. The agreement has a value of USD 687 million 924 thousand, and the vessels will be ready by the end of 2025.

In addition, KSOE’s Hyundai Samho Heavy Industries received a contract from an undisclosed shipping company in Asia to deliver six 8,000 TEU container ships. They are expected to be ready by December 31, 2024.

So far this year, KSOE has secured $6.1 billion worth in contracts for 54 vessels.

KSOE is the world’s largest shipbuilder by order book and has three subsidiaries, Hyundai Heavy Industries Co., Hyundai Mipo Dockyard Co., and Hyundai Samho Heavy, under its wing.
